[arch-commits] Commit in sonata/repos (4 files)
Alexander Fehr
alexanderf at archlinux.org
Mon Sep 15 21:29:07 UTC 2008
Date: Monday, September 15, 2008 @ 17:29:06
Author: alexanderf
Revision: 12613
Merged revisions 3518-12612 via svnmerge from
svn+ssh://archlinux.org/home/svn-packages/sonata/trunk
........
r12612 | alexanderf | 2008-09-15 23:26:58 +0200 (Mo, 15 Sep 2008) | 1 line
upgpkg: sonata 1.5.3-1
........
Added:
sonata/repos/extra-i686/ChangeLog
(from rev 12612, sonata/trunk/ChangeLog)
Modified:
sonata/repos/extra-i686/ (properties)
sonata/repos/extra-i686/PKGBUILD
Deleted:
sonata/repos/extra-i686/sonata.install
----------------+
ChangeLog | 7 +++++++
PKGBUILD | 31 ++++++++++++++-----------------
sonata.install | 16 ----------------
3 files changed, 21 insertions(+), 33 deletions(-)
Property changes on: sonata/repos/extra-i686
___________________________________________________________________
Name: svnmerge-integrated
- /sonata/trunk:1-3517
+ /sonata/trunk:1-12612
Copied: sonata/repos/extra-i686/ChangeLog (from rev 12612, sonata/trunk/ChangeLog)
===================================================================
--- extra-i686/ChangeLog (rev 0)
+++ extra-i686/ChangeLog 2008-09-15 21:29:06 UTC (rev 12613)
@@ -0,0 +1,7 @@
+2008-09-15 Alexander Fehr <pizzapunk gmail com>
+
+ * sonata-1.5.3-1:
+ New upstream release.
+ New maintainer.
+ Replaced install file with optdepends.
+ Added ChangeLog.
Modified: extra-i686/PKGBUILD
===================================================================
--- extra-i686/PKGBUILD 2008-09-15 21:26:58 UTC (rev 12612)
+++ extra-i686/PKGBUILD 2008-09-15 21:29:06 UTC (rev 12613)
@@ -1,29 +1,26 @@
# $Id$
# Maintainer: James Rayner <james at archlinux.org>
+# Maintainer: Alexander Fehr <pizzapunk gmail com>
# Contributor: William Rea <sillywilly at gmail.com>
pkgname=sonata
-pkgver=1.5.2
+pkgver=1.5.3
pkgrel=1
-pkgdesc="A lightweight GTK+ music client for MPD"
-url="http://sonata.berlios.de"
+pkgdesc="Elegant GTK+ music client for MPD"
+arch=('i686' 'x86_64')
+url="http://sonata.berlios.de/"
license=('GPL3')
-arch=(i686 x86_64)
depends=('pygtk' 'python-mpd')
+optdepends=('gnome-python-extras: Enhanced system tray support'
+ 'tagpy: Metadata editing support'
+ 'zsi: Lyrics fetching support'
+ 'dbus-python: Various extra functionality (e.g. multimedia keys support)')
source=(http://download.berlios.de/sonata/sonata-$pkgver.tar.bz2)
-install=$pkgname.install
+md5sums=('447e46f24005de797ebc11131db1bd82')
-
build() {
- cd $startdir/src/sonata-$pkgver
- python setup.py install --root=$startdir/pkg
-}
+ cd "$srcdir/sonata-$pkgver"
+ chmod -R -x * || return 1
-
-
-
-
-
-
-
-md5sums=('9506af4158076bba7ffe5ce5f80485af')
+ python setup.py install --prefix=/usr --root="$pkgdir" || return 1
+}
Deleted: extra-i686/sonata.install
===================================================================
--- extra-i686/sonata.install 2008-09-15 21:26:58 UTC (rev 12612)
+++ extra-i686/sonata.install 2008-09-15 21:29:06 UTC (rev 12613)
@@ -1,16 +0,0 @@
-post_install() {
- echo "Sonata optional deps:"
- echo "gnome-python-extras for enhanced system tray support"
- echo "tagpy for tag editing functionality"
- echo "zsi for lyric fetching functionality"
- echo "dbus-python for various extra functionality (see sonata man page)"
-}
-
-post_upgrade() {
- post_install
-}
-
-op=$1
-shift
-$op $*
-
More information about the arch-commits
mailing list